0

私はckeditor gemを使用しています。https://github.com/galetahub/ckeditor

config.jsの下にというファイルを作成するとassets/javascripts/ckeditor

次のエラーが表示されます。

Cannot call method 'split' of undefined

宝石は縮小版を提供するため、問題の原因となっている正確なステートメントを取得できません。しかし、検査すると、次の行が表示されます。

a[g].$.styleSheet.cssText=a[g].$.styleSheet.cssText+f:a[g].$.innerHTML=a[g].$.innerHTML+f}}var d={};CKEDITOR.skin={path:b,loadPart:function(c,d){CKEDITOR.skin.name!=CKEDITOR.skinName.split(",")[0]?CKEDITOR.scriptLoader.load(CKEDITOR.getUrl(b()+"skin.js"),function(){a(c,d)}):a(c,d)},getPath:function(a){return CKEDITOR.getUrl(c(a))},icons:{},addIcon:function(a,b,c){a=a.toLowerCase();this.icons[a]||(this.icons[a]={path:b,offset:c||0})},getIconStyle:function(a,b,c,d){var e;if(a){a=a.toLowerCase();b&&
Uncaught TypeError: Cannot call method 'split' of undefined

config.js の内容を削除しても、エラーは発生しません。

編集:

次のジェネレーターを使用しました。

rails generate ckeditor:install --orm=active_record --backend=paperclip

そして:(画像ボタンを押しても、アップロードボタンがまったく表示されません。以前は正常に機能していました!何が悪かったのですか?

4

1 に答える 1